MEMBERS of Redditch Youth Afloat have sailed to victory during the annual Laser Pico Challenge in Colwyn Bay.

Redditch Youth Afloat is part of the Johnnie Johnson Adventure Trust and was formed in 1972.

It now helps hundreds of youngsters across the town to fulfil their water sports and outdoor potentials.

The Pico Challenge is aimed at youngsters aged between nine and 18 and includes a training fleet for those who are still learning how to race and another fleet for those who have already mastered the art.

Successful competitors from Youth Afloat at this year's sailing challenge were Carl Short, who won the single handed race, Chris Marshall and Joe Taylor who came first in the double handed race and Graham Kettle and Sam Evans who took second position in the same race.
